BODY BUILDING EIGHT-TIME WORLD CHAMPION IN SIKKIM

Body building eight-time world champion in Arambam Boby Singh,, is in Sikkim to promote body building as well as to support the on-going 11th Federation Cup.


Speaking to this correspondent, Arambam Boby Singh, the champion body builder from Manipur, said “Body building is a disciplined sport as the body builders are very focused on their health, food consumption and so on.

So, it is necessary for the youngsters to join this sport to live a disciplined and healthy life.”


The current generation is opting body building as they are focused about their fitness and this sport also help the youth from doing away from the social evils like drug, he added.


Singh, who had previously visited Sikkim 18 years ago to attend a function at Pangthang near Gangtok, said, “The development and change that I see today is really exceptional.

Body Building Champion Talks About Cleanliness

I am really mesmerized by the cleanliness and the beauty that the State. I visit Nathu La and Tsomgo Lake and even toured the market places nearby. I am really happy to know, see that there are no littering and no plastic bottles anywhere.

I acknowledge the effort of the State government along with the people for managing of plastic waste in the State. I want to say that we all NE States must learn from Sikkim.”


On the on-going Federation Cup, he said the championship of such repute is being held in the Northeast for the first time.

“I was really happy to know that Sikkim one of the States of NE was hosting the 11th Federation Cup, so I am here to extend all necessary support and help to Indian Body Building Federation and BBAS in making the event a memorable and successful one.”
